Cellular respiration presentations for Grade 10 students provide comprehensive visual learning experiences that break down the complex biochemical processes cells use to convert glucose into usable energy. These structured instructional resources guide students through the three main stages of cellular respiration—glycolysis, the Krebs cycle, and the electron transport chain—using detailed diagrams, animations, and step-by-step concept explanations that make abstract molecular processes accessible and understandable. The presentations develop critical thinking skills as students analyze how ATP production occurs in different cellular compartments, compare aerobic and anaerobic pathways, and understand the relationship between cellular respiration and photosynthesis in biological energy cycles.
